"Influence and Persuasion: Advertising" by Clive Gifford explores the dynamic world of advertising and its impact on consumer behavior. The book delves into the techniques and strategies that advertisers use to influence and persuade audiences. Through engaging examples and insightful analysis, Gifford examines how emotions, psychology, and cultural trends shape advertising messages and how they resonate with consumers. Readers will gain a deeper understanding of the mechanics behind effective advertising campaigns and the ethical considerations involved. This exploration not only highlights the power of persuasion in marketing but also encourages critical thinking about the messages we encounter every day.
